What Is Dental PPC Marketing?
Dental PPC (pay-per-click) marketing involves paying for ads on search engines or social media platforms. Every time someone clicks your ad, you pay a small fee. The goal is to attract visitors who are actively looking for dental services. This kind of advertising can be highly targeted to reach people searching for dental cleanings, implants, braces, or emergency dental care.
Dental PPC marketing allows your practice to appear at the top of search results or in social media feeds, increasing visibility among potential patients ready to book an appointment.

1. Choose the Right Keywords for Your Ads
The foundation of any successful Dental PPC campaign is selecting relevant keywords. Focus on terms your potential patients are likely to type when searching for dental services. Use tools like Google Ads Keyword Planner or SEMrush to find keyword ideas.
Include:
- Local keywords (e.g., “dentist near me,” “dental clinic in [city]”)
- Service-specific keywords (e.g., “teeth whitening,” “root canal treatment”)
- Urgency keywords (e.g., “emergency dentist,” “24-hour dental care”)
Avoid overly generic keywords such as “dentist,” which may attract clicks from outside your service area or from users not ready to book.

4. Use Location Targeting
Dental PPC marketing works best when targeting a specific geographic area. Use location targeting to show ads only to users near your practice. This prevents wasting budget on clicks from people too far away to become patients.
Adjust radius targeting to cover neighborhoods and communities you serve. You can also customize ads with location-specific phrases to attract local patients.
5. Set a Realistic Budget and Bidding Strategy
Start with a daily budget you can afford while monitoring results. You can increase your spend as you identify which keywords and ads deliver the best leads.
Choose a bidding strategy based on your goals:
- Manual CPC (cost-per-click): Control how much you pay for each click.
- Enhanced CPC: Allows Google to adjust bids to maximize conversions.
- Target CPA (cost-per-acquisition): Automates bidding to get leads within your budget.
Testing different bidding options can help you find the best balance between cost and patient acquisition.
6. Use Negative Keywords to Avoid Unwanted Clicks
Negative keywords prevent your ads from showing on irrelevant searches. For example, add terms like “free,” “jobs,” or “DIY” to your negative keyword list if you don’t want clicks from people looking for free dental info or employment opportunities.
This saves budget and increases the chance that clicks come from potential patients.
7. Leverage Ad Extensions for More Visibility
Ad extensions add extra information to your ads, making them larger and more engaging on search results pages. Useful ad extensions for dental PPC include:
- Call extensions: Allow users to call your practice directly from the ad.
- Location extensions: Show your address and proximity.
- Sitelink extensions: Link to specific pages like services, testimonials, or contact info.
These extensions enhance click-through rates and offer users additional reasons to choose your practice.
8. Track Conversions and Analyze Campaign Performance
Set up conversion tracking to measure actions like appointment bookings, phone calls, or form submissions. Use Google Ads or third-party analytics tools to see which ads and keywords generate the most patients.
Review performance regularly and adjust:
- Pause underperforming keywords
- Refine ad copy based on top performers
- Increase the budget on campaigns that bring the best ROI
Continuous optimization ensures your Dental PPC marketing delivers measurable results.
9. Test Different Ad Variations (A/B Testing)
Don’t rely on a single ad version. Create multiple ads with different headlines, descriptions, and CTAs. Run A/B tests to see which combination gets the highest clicks and conversions.
Use these insights to improve your ads consistently.
10. Consider Remarketing Campaigns
Remarketing targets users who visited your website but didn’t book an appointment. These campaigns remind potential patients of your practice, increasing the likelihood they will return and convert.
Set up remarketing lists in Google Ads or Facebook Ads, and create personalized ads with special offers or educational content to encourage bookings.
Common Mistakes to Avoid in Dental PPC Marketing
- Ignoring mobile users: Many patients search on their phones. Ensure ads and landing pages are mobile-friendly.
- Using too broad keywords: This can lead to low-quality clicks and wasted budget.
- Not monitoring performance: Without tracking and adjustments, campaigns may drain funds with little patient gain.
- Overloading landing pages: Too much information or multiple CTAs can confuse visitors.
- Skipping ad extensions: Missing opportunities to increase ad visibility and click rates.
